Ralph Crawford’s New Book Argues God is Scientifically Proven
Savannah, Ga. (PRWEB) November 13, 2013 -- In his new book “Believe: Proof that God is Real” (published by WestBow Press) author Ralph Crawford presents evidence and argues that God’s existence has been scientifically proven, ironically by the same atheists who disbelieve him.
“You no longer have to have faith to believe in God,” Crawford says. “Factual, scientific discoveries and evidence now prove that God created man, the earth, and the universe, therefore science now proves God exists.”
An excerpt from “Believe”:
“It is not a coincidence you are reading these words. God is making a personal connection with you through this book. He wants you to know He is real, and He wants you to see how easy it is to believe in Him. This book is full of evidence you can believe in, whether you believe in God or not, because there are a few things that everybody believes in: science, history, and facts. Everybody believes in these things because they are solid, reliable, and known to be true. You are about to see facts that prove God created us. You are about to see the science and history that you believe in prove that God created the universe, Earth, and man.”
“Anyone who does not believe in God's creation of us will have to admit that they don't believe in facts, science, or history,” Crawford explains. “My book shows everyone how easy it is to believe in God and effectively shuts down any logical argument to the contrary.”

About the Author
Ralph Crawford was baptized as a child and lived most of his life as a believer, but not a follower, of God. That changed in 2008, when he first heard Cam Huxford speak at Savannah Christian, a church with a mission to lead people to a life-changing connection with Jesus Christ. Crawford was soon baptized, became a member of the church, and a volunteer on the Traffic Team. He lives in Savannah, Ga., with his wife, Suzanna, and Meggie, a West Highland terrier. He is a stepfather to their sons, Christopher and Alex.
